Stylish and flexible family home

Discover the very best in flexible living in this spacious and stylish Kingston abode. The two-level layout is bright and open with dual living potential, ready to comfortably accommodate family and guests making this a must-see for modern buyers.

Upstairs, beautiful on-trend flooring flows underfoot and there are oversized windows to ensure an abundance of natural light. Both the living and dining spaces open to a large deck where you can relax and take in sweeping views of the surrounding landscape and beyond.

A modern kitchen, with quality appliances and an island bench, will be a favourite place to gather as you show off those culinary skills. After dinner, drinks are best enjoyed by the fireplace as you warm your feet and relish the peace and privacy of this wonderful property.

There are two good-sized bedrooms on this level, including an owner's suite with a walk-in robe and ensuite. The guest bedroom has a walk-in robe and easy access to the bathroom, with a separate toilet, while a laundry room that opens to a porch completes this level.

Downstairs, a well-equipped kitchenette and a living space provide comfortable accommodation for grandparents, older children or guests. There are two bedrooms, both with built-in robes, plus a bathroom with a separate toilet. A rumpus room offers even more living space or it can easily be converted back into a garage if that is more suitable. The living area opens out to a small deck and there is a storage closet for added convenience.

This north-facing home is one of only two on the block and offers off-street parking for two cars. You are also treated to a wonderful cul-de-sac location close to local schools, public transport and the Channel Court shopping centre to ensure everything you need is within easy reach.

A block's planning zone defines how that land can be used and what can be built on it.
A right to use a part of land owned by another person for a specific purpose. The most common forms of easements are for services, such as water, electricity or sewerage.
The value of a block of land without any buildings, landscaping, paths, or fences. This is different to the block's market value. A block's unimproved value is used to calculate rates and land tax charges.
This represents the shape of the geographical land. Closely spaced contour lines represent a steep slope. Widely spaced lines represent a gentle slope.
